The best thing about summer dining is eating outside. There’s nothing like enjoying a meal on a patio or deck, with sparkle lights, fresh air and often, live music. Luckily for Louisianians, we have plenty of options for outdoor dining across the state. Here are 10 of the best, listed alphabetically.
- Apolline Restaurant, New Orleans
apolline/Facebook
apolline/Facebook A pretty little place that’s perfect to take a date. Dine in the herb garden when the weather’s nice. 4729 Magazine Street, New Orleans.
- Avo, New Orleans
Avo/Facebook
Avo/Facebook This charming Italian restaurant is owned by a fourth-generation Sicilian, so you know the food is amazing! You wouldn’t guess from the front that there’s a patio this romantic hiding in back! 5908 Magazine Street, New Orleans.
- Cristiano Ristorante, Houma
Cristiano Ristorante/Facebook
Cristiano Ristorante/Facebook Delicious Italian-influenced seafood and entrees. The patio dining is absolutely magical in the evening. 725 High Street, Houma.
- Fremin’s Restaurant, Thibodaux
Fremin’s/Facebook
Fremin’s/Facebook Located in a mid-19th century building, Fremin’s has old-school Louisiana charm. Dine on the balcony, day or night, for a wonderful experience. 402 W 3rd Street, Thibodaux.
- The Harbor Bar & Grill, Metairie
The Harbor Bar & Grill/Facebook
The Harbor Bar & Grill/Facebook Friendly service and delicious seafood and burgers. Stop by for their late night menu - open until 3 a.m. on weekdays; 4 a.m. on weekends. 3024 17th Street, Metairie.
- Middendorf’s, Akers
Middendorfs/Facebook
Middendorfs/Facebook Situated between Lake Maurepas and Lake Pontchartrain, you can’t go wrong with this view! Everything on the menu is good, but it’s hard to pass up the catfish. 30160 Old US-51, Akers.
- Palmettos On The Bayou, Slidell
Palmettos on the Bayou/Facebook
Palmettos on the Bayou/Facebook Cajun and Creole on the Bayou Bonfouca. The 5,000 square-foot deck is surrounded by lush vegetation - a true Louisiana experience. 1901 Bayou Lane, Slidell.
- Red Zeppelin Pizza, Baton Rouge
Red Zeppelin Pizza/Facebook
Red Zeppelin Pizza/Facebook What’s better than pizza? Pizza on the patio with the Sole Brothers! Not only is the patio nice, the pizza is amazing. Try the Mothership Pizza. 4395 Perkins Road, Baton Rouge.
- The Saint Street Inn, Lafayette
The Saint Street Inn/Facebook
The Saint Street Inn/Facebook Enjoy lunch on the patio during the day, and hear live music at night under the lights! 407 Brook Avenue, Lafayette.
- Tsunami Shaw Center, Baton Rouge
Tsunami Sushi Baton Rouge/flickr
Tsunami Sushi Baton Rouge/flickr The terrace at Tsunami Shaw Center overlooks the Mississippi, and the view is simply amazing. If you’re looking for a romantic spot and some delicious sushi, this is your place. 100 Lafayette Street, Baton Rouge.
